Lenape Valley Foundation (LVF) is offering a free virtual workshop focused on parent-child interaction therapy (PCIT).
The session will take place noon to 1 p.m. Thursday, June 24.
This one-hour workshop, led by Jennifer Moran, director of IBHS Services at LVF, will provide information on what PCIT is, who it is for and how it works. PCIT is an intervention that focuses on improving the relationship between caregiver and child while increasing the child’s positive behavior. LVF plans to begin offering this therapy in the coming year.
For more than 60 years, Lenape Valley Foundation has partnered with residents of Bucks County encountering mental health, substance use, intellectual or developmental challenges, providing services to assist them in the pursuit of their personal aspirations and an enhanced quality of life. Lenape Valley Foundation is a private, not-for-profit provider of crisis, information and referral, treatment, case management, residential, consultation and psycho-educational services.
